Revitalizing Jewish Heritage: Mumbai’s Cultural Renaissance

For over two thousand years, the Jewish community has been an integral yet often understated part of India’s diverse cultural landscape. In recent times, Mumbai’s Jewish population—once perceived as a fading minority—is witnessing a vibrant resurgence. This revival is characterized by renewed dedication to preserving traditions, engaging younger generations, and strengthening ties both within the city and across global networks. The rejuvenation encompasses enhanced educational efforts, lively communal events, and increased collaboration with other religious and cultural groups in Mumbai. This article delves into the driving forces behind this transformation, explores ongoing challenges, and highlights how this renaissance enriches Mumbai’s multicultural fabric.

A New Dawn for Jewish Culture in Mumbai

The once quiet presence of Jews in Mumbai is now marked by a flourishing interest in their ancestral customs and languages such as Hebrew and Yiddish. Community hubs—including synagogues and cultural centers—have become focal points for heritage preservation through festivals, workshops, and social gatherings that celebrate Jewish identity alongside the city’s myriad cultures.

Emerging young leaders are playing a pivotal role by bridging traditional values with contemporary life in India’s financial capital. Their efforts have created an environment where age-old rituals coexist harmoniously with modern expressions of faith and culture.

Catalysts Behind the Community Revival: Grassroots Movements & Interfaith Engagements

The resurgence owes much to grassroots initiatives led by passionate local figures who emphasize reconnecting with heritage while fostering unity among community members old and new. These programs include:

  • Cultural Celebrations: Annual showcases featuring traditional music performances, art displays inspired by Judaic themes, and culinary experiences highlighting kosher cuisine.
  • Learner-Centered Workshops: Interactive sessions on sacred texts like the Torah alongside explorations of historical narratives accessible to all ages.
  • Civic Participation Projects: Joint volunteer activities supporting charitable causes within greater Mumbai promote solidarity beyond religious boundaries.

An important dimension fueling this revival is active interfaith dialogue aimed at building bridges between communities across faiths prevalent in Mumbai’s pluralistic society. Through forums encouraging open conversations about shared values such as compassion or social justice—and collaborative volunteering endeavors—the Jewish community strengthens its bonds within the city’s mosaic.

Sustaining Momentum: Strategies for Long-Term Growth & Inclusion

The continued vitality of Mumbai’s Jewish community depends on deliberate strategies designed to deepen engagement while expanding outreach:

  • Nurturing Internal Bonds through Regular Events: Consistent cultural programming encourages participation across generations fostering pride in identity while creating spaces for meaningful exchange between elders and youth alike.
  • Pursuing Partnerships Beyond Boundaries: Collaborating not only with other local faith-based organizations but also secular institutions enhances visibility helping attract wider audiences interested in intercultural learning experiences. 
  • Diversifying Digital Outreach Efforts: In today’s digital era, leveraging online platforms (social media campaigns, virtual events,& newsletters) can engage tech-savvy younger demographics who might otherwise feel disconnected from conventional settings. 
  • Tailoring Educational Programs Across Age Groups: A curriculum that adapts content complexity—from children learning basic stories to adults exploring theological concepts—can instill lasting appreciation for heritage while empowering active participation.
